Group Travel
Solo travel is fun, but group travel offers a completely different experience. It doesn’t have to be with your friends and relatives; it can be a group of complete strangers that share the same interests as you. There are a number of companies that specialize in group travel packages to different locations around the world. This way you don’t have to worry about getting tickets, accommodation, transport, food or anything else. You just need to pack your bags and be on time for the flight.
Through group travel, you not only get to see some of the best places around the world, but you also get to interact with new faces, make new friends, and have a fresh social circle to interact with. Whether you want to travel alone or with your family, you can find a group travel package to suit your needs.
Unique Experiences
A lot of people stick to the same old things that they do on every vacation, and each trip has a diminishing marginal utility. You get bored of doing the same things, even if you do them in different locations. The key to an exciting and memorable trip is trying new things and pushing yourself to explore things outside your comfort zone. If you enjoy being out at sea, you can take a new twist on the adventure and opt for a yacht charter with your friends. This way you can explore any part of the sea or ocean that you are personally interested in, rather than having to abide by the timetable of a ferry or cruise ship.
There are lots of places out in the sea that commercial tourist boats don’t visit, and these hidden gems are often the most worthwhile places. Since you have your own transport, you can stay as long as you like and explore things at your own pace.
Location Is Everything
When deciding where you want to go, there are two different approaches you can take to increase the value of your trip. You could either choose to go to some of the most well-known locations around the world, such as the wonders of the world. Or you could choose to go to some of the lesser-known places that most people have never even heard of. The point is to get a unique experience. When visiting the wonders of the world, you can’t avoid the crowds, since everyone wants to see these places.
However, when visiting places like the Marshall Islands, you will have most of the space to yourself. Both of these kinds of locations are places you will most likely not want to visit on a regular basis. Once you have seen them and explored them, that is all they have to offer. However, these will be trips that you will remember for the rest of your life.
Festivals and Events
Different countries are known for different things, and many of them have unique festivals and functions at different times of the year. For instance, you could travel to the north of Europe to experience the Northern Lights or to Thailand to experience the Songkran Festival. These are things that you won’t get to experience in your home country, and they only happen at a certain time of year. You will need to plan your trip in a certain way to arrive at just the right time to enjoy the festivals and occasions. Again, this is one of those things that you will only experience once in a lifetime.
